Local Market & Regional Intent: Understanding India's Healthtech Ecosystem

To successfully capture Digital Health Business Opportunities in India guide frameworks, stakeholders must analyze the regional nuances. The Indian healthcare market is heavily fragmented, featuring a mix of sprawling metropolitan superspecialty hospitals and resource-constrained rural community health centers. This duality creates unique pathways for digital intervention:

  • Urban Centers: High demand for specialized remote consultations, integrated wellness platforms, and digitized supply chains for pharmaceuticals.
  • Tier-2 and Tier-3 Cities: Crucial need for primary telemedicine kiosks, vernacular health education tools, and affordable diagnostic aggregation models.
  • Regulatory Frameworks: Navigating compliance under the National Digital Health Mission (NDHM), Ayushman Bharat Digital Mission (ABDM), and data privacy regulations set by IT and medical governing bodies.

Evaluating regional intent means recognizing that a one-size-fits-all product will not succeed across India's diverse states. Localized customization, multilingual user interfaces, and seamless integration with existing local clinic workflows are absolute essentials for market penetration.

Core Skills Required for Digital Health Ventures

Building a resilient digital health enterprise in India requires a multidisciplinary skill set. Founders and executive teams must assess their internal capabilities against the following core competencies:

  • Healthcare Domain Expertise: Deep understanding of clinical workflows, medical terminology, hospital administration, and Indian medical council guidelines.
  • Health Informatics & Interoperability: Proficiency in implementing international and national health data standards such as FHIR (Fast Healthcare Interoperability Resources) and HL7.
  • Cybersecurity & Data Privacy: Advanced skills in safeguarding sensitive patient health information (PHI) in compliance with emerging Indian data protection laws.
  • Product Management for Emerging Markets: Ability to design low-bandwidth optimized applications, offline-first architectures, and intuitive UI/UX for diverse demographic groups.

Failing to secure these foundational skills often leads to high product churn, regulatory bottlenecks, and failure to scale across regional markets.

Regional Business Opportunities & Qualification Criteria

When assessing Digital Health Business Opportunities in India process metrics, businesses must establish rigorous qualification criteria for their ventures, partnerships, and technology stack. Below is a structured evaluation matrix to determine project viability:

Evaluation Pillar Key Qualification Criteria Strategic Impact
Regulatory Compliance Adherence to ABDM guidelines, teleconsultation practice guidelines by MCI/NMC, and local data residency norms. Mitigates legal risks and ensures long-term operational continuity.
Technical Scalability Ability to handle high-concurrency traffic, cloud-native architecture, and low-latency video/data streaming. Enables seamless expansion from pilot cities to pan-India rollout.
Interoperability & Integration Compatibility with existing hospital management information systems (HMIS) and laboratory information systems (LIS). Reduces friction for hospital onboarding and clinical adoption.
Economic Viability Sustainable unit economics, low cost of customer acquisition (CAC), and adaptable monetization models (SaaS, B2B2C). Ensures investor confidence and long-term financial health.

Evaluating and Choosing the Right Technology & Strategic Partners

Choosing the right partners is vital when executing a digital health strategy in India. Whether you intend to hire Digital Health Business Opportunities in India consultants or technical development agencies, your evaluation framework should incorporate strict vetting criteria:

  • Proven Track Record: Review past implementations in the healthtech sector, particularly those scaled within the Indian regulatory framework.
  • Security Certifications: Ensure partners maintain ISO 27001, HIPAA compliance (if dealing with international stakeholders), and robust local cloud infrastructure practices.
  • Support & Maintenance Agility: Verify their capacity to deliver 24/7 technical support, rapid patch deployment, and proactive system monitoring.

By applying these rigorous qualification standards, business leaders can minimize risks and accelerate time-to-market.
